From patchwork Mon Nov 6 10:16:51 2017 Content-Type: text/plain; charset="utf-8" MIME-Version: 1.0 Content-Transfer-Encoding: 7bit X-Patchwork-Submitter: Sergey Matyukevich X-Patchwork-Id: 834587 Return-Path: X-Original-To: incoming@patchwork.ozlabs.org Delivered-To: patchwork-incoming@bilbo.ozlabs.org Authentication-Results: ozlabs.org; spf=pass (mailfrom) smtp.mailfrom=busybox.net (client-ip=140.211.166.136; helo=silver.osuosl.org; envelope-from=buildroot-bounces@busybox.net; receiver=) Authentication-Results: ozlabs.org; dkim=fail reason="signature verification failed" (2048-bit key; unprotected) header.d=gmail.com header.i=@gmail.com header.b="sMvLq3wj"; dkim-atps=neutral Received: from silver.osuosl.org (smtp3.osuosl.org [140.211.166.136]) (using TLSv1.2 with cipher AECDH-AES256-SHA (256/256 bits)) (No client certificate requested) by ozlabs.org (Postfix) with ESMTPS id 3yVpQF6MwMz9s7c for ; Mon, 6 Nov 2017 21:17:09 +1100 (AEDT) Received: from localhost (localhost [127.0.0.1]) by silver.osuosl.org (Postfix) with ESMTP id 9CC6A2E498; Mon, 6 Nov 2017 10:17:07 +0000 (UTC) X-Virus-Scanned: amavisd-new at osuosl.org Received: from silver.osuosl.org ([127.0.0.1]) by localhost (.osuosl.org [127.0.0.1]) (amavisd-new, port 10024) with ESMTP id CZIQPr-fH7zZ; Mon, 6 Nov 2017 10:17:06 +0000 (UTC) Received: from ash.osuosl.org (ash.osuosl.org [140.211.166.34]) by silver.osuosl.org (Postfix) with ESMTP id 6B80D2FC99; Mon, 6 Nov 2017 10:17:06 +0000 (UTC) X-Original-To: buildroot@lists.busybox.net Delivered-To: buildroot@osuosl.org Received: from silver.osuosl.org (smtp3.osuosl.org [140.211.166.136]) by ash.osuosl.org (Postfix) with ESMTP id 0CF631C2AB3 for ; Mon, 6 Nov 2017 10:17:02 +0000 (UTC) Received: from localhost (localhost [127.0.0.1]) by silver.osuosl.org (Postfix) with ESMTP id 013772FFE4 for ; Mon, 6 Nov 2017 10:17:02 +0000 (UTC) X-Virus-Scanned: amavisd-new at osuosl.org Received: from silver.osuosl.org ([127.0.0.1]) by localhost (.osuosl.org [127.0.0.1]) (amavisd-new, port 10024) with ESMTP id G6WboJBx+tbO for ; Mon, 6 Nov 2017 10:17:01 +0000 (UTC) X-Greylist: domain auto-whitelisted by SQLgrey-1.7.6 Received: from mail-lf0-f68.google.com (mail-lf0-f68.google.com [209.85.215.68]) by silver.osuosl.org (Postfix) with ESMTPS id E426E26C37 for ; Mon, 6 Nov 2017 10:17:00 +0000 (UTC) Received: by mail-lf0-f68.google.com with SMTP id k40so9882183lfi.4 for ; Mon, 06 Nov 2017 02:17:00 -0800 (PST) D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=gmail.com; s=20161025; h=from:to:cc:subject:date:message-id:in-reply-to:references; bh=i63X+RE6lwRoXNIGagGMqaHgqrkDPdnGIavUQrCPsCc=; b=sMvLq3wjvFOsoe70WgNDh/JdIlqAQm+4/09m/5KgIhlY474TX+AvRv5QiQiDsU3ntW deZtnhibu7Pp0SEniLq+VsQhP4qHyGSVALJcbXk52X7qgam3c+yQbZtoeCCD3Wt26OeW AiZXT36DhMVgOUJrTXdh10x6RSTPl4+zC9kUwKR7FbXk9uJsEB2gBnX6t3Jv9KrRna3d ARPiZCkw9RJkJqdnn0kS7F9CIsBpwCGHJc4KwyhU+P+fqwOLP/pITRp4Dg4bUcFXLtFe 4I6FWn1JZROVknNu3FuIKCPSUV6LuvhtF4eaElvN/6bFQhNZiFc1VqfSV+oLD1pnNWzJ dbqg== X-Google-DKIM-Signature: v=1; a=rsa-sha256; c=relaxed/relaxed; d=1e100.net; s=20161025; h=x-gm-message-state:from:to:cc:subject:date:message-id:in-reply-to :references; bh=i63X+RE6lwRoXNIGagGMqaHgqrkDPdnGIavUQrCPsCc=; b=WHNAhNSJ8xlLGt1g0Fz976BhFK/bo1w7dLwKgPBu4H7TEazS8nB21oL5JvJqK5AM5r /SI7ayMFHoqAwUmKJ9x98bPldYM1z11NtHNWkqs6jUn3KI6cRbrQfXMPkRfPTQ+T0F7H 7c0DgLxAreVNE1kzjpXasu/lxXXChBI8FKGHdLKeDEjb5xhZVeHIFzgiAFQpgvREi4jD QND/o3hsVjacz5bZfLS9gCeqzoVFjEJPeKDX+yXOsImu4ktj94m+HSp24qx3+5TU4gbN P/aL7yqdpQEKznzQ7ibuXxlyfbIXhAJm0GhNiIWHHaVTJK2UGMqeQ8CV7uGyy+mHLiXa nlTQ== X-Gm-Message-State: AJaThX6DIlIVcW6kw76dwtQhNO8WHJiShF7z5R0j1c1uKCnyyT6dBXdx W+JJHHVcCdaiMCOoPIPpt5mF+EVC X-Google-Smtp-Source: ABhQp+RaMKw8rfqwshdZ3JMCQvxR/HYg+Q+DYB9epvOcckjmkNs5SsDvKlLZq3B9vfncjHJKgd+cXg== X-Received: by 10.25.202.25 with SMTP id a25mr5717971lfg.83.1509963418822; Mon, 06 Nov 2017 02:16:58 -0800 (PST) Received: from speedy.hunter ([178.71.117.225]) by smtp.gmail.com with ESMTPSA id r125sm177792lfr.46.2017.11.06.02.16.57 (version=TLS1_2 cipher=ECDHE-RSA-AES128-GCM-SHA256 bits=128/128); Mon, 06 Nov 2017 02:16:58 -0800 (PST) From: Sergey Matyukevich To: buildroot@buildroot.org Date: Mon, 6 Nov 2017 13:16:51 +0300 Message-Id: <20171106101652.28861-3-geomatsi@gmail.com> X-Mailer: git-send-email 2.11.0 In-Reply-To: <20171106101652.28861-1-geomatsi@gmail.com> References: <20171106101652.28861-1-geomatsi@gmail.com> Subject: [Buildroot] [PATCH v2 2/3] orange-pi-zero: add xr819 firmware X-BeenThere: buildroot@busybox.net X-Mailman-Version: 2.1.24 Precedence: list List-Id: Discussion and development of buildroot List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Cc: Sergey Matyukevich MIME-Version: 1.0 Errors-To: buildroot-bounces@busybox.net Sender: "buildroot" Make WiFi work out of the box on orange-pi-zero: - add xr819 firmware to image - add mdev for module autoloading Signed-off-by: Sergey Matyukevich --- DEVELOPERS | 2 ++ configs/orangepi_zero_defconfig | 5 ++++- 2 files changed, 6 insertions(+), 1 deletion(-) diff --git a/DEVELOPERS b/DEVELOPERS index d27d55f73d..45e228286a 100644 --- a/DEVELOPERS +++ b/DEVELOPERS @@ -1433,6 +1433,8 @@ F: package/mpir/ N: Sergey Matyukevich F: package/xr819-xradio/ F: package/armbian-firmware/ +F: board/orangepi/orangepi-zero +F: configs/orangepi_zero_defconfig N: Sergio Prado F: package/libgdiplus/ diff --git a/configs/orangepi_zero_defconfig b/configs/orangepi_zero_defconfig index bd3862cb14..142b648fa8 100644 --- a/configs/orangepi_zero_defconfig +++ b/configs/orangepi_zero_defconfig @@ -2,6 +2,7 @@ BR2_arm=y BR2_cortex_a7=y BR2_ARM_FPU_VFPV4=y BR2_GLOBAL_PATCH_DIR="board/orangepi/orangepi-zero/patches" +BR2_ROOTFS_DEVICE_CREATION_DYNAMIC_MDEV=y BR2_PACKAGE_HOST_LINUX_HEADERS_CUSTOM_4_13=y BR2_TARGET_GENERIC_HOSTNAME="OrangePi_Zero" BR2_TARGET_GENERIC_ISSUE="Welcome to Buildroot for the Orange Pi Zero" @@ -30,8 +31,10 @@ BR2_PACKAGE_HOST_GENIMAGE=y BR2_PACKAGE_HOST_MTOOLS=y BR2_PACKAGE_HOST_UBOOT_TOOLS=y -# wireless driver +# wireless driver and firmware BR2_PACKAGE_XR819_XRADIO=y +BR2_PACKAGE_ARMBIAN_FIRMWARE=y +BR2_PACKAGE_ARMBIAN_FIRMWARE_XR819=y # wireless support BR2_PACKAGE_IW=y